メインコンテンツまでスキップ

運用者の視点

このページでは、作ったものを公開・維持する視点を整理します。

作って終わりではない

AIを使えば、以前より簡単に何かを作れます。

しかし、公開したり、誰かに使ってもらったりする場合、運用責任が生まれます。

維持コストとは

維持コストは、金銭だけではありません。

  • 修正する時間
  • 調査する時間
  • エラー原因を理解する負荷
  • セキュリティを確認する負荷
  • ドキュメントを更新する負荷
  • 利用者に説明する負荷
  • 将来の自分が思い出すための負荷

READMEの役割

READMEは、未来の自分や他の人に向けた説明です。

次のことが書いてあると、維持コストが下がります。

  • これは何か
  • どう使うか
  • どう更新するか
  • どこに公開されているか
  • 注意点は何か

Git履歴の役割

Gitの履歴は、問題が起きたときに原因を追うための記録です。

commitメッセージは、未来の自分へのメモでもあります。

公開前に考えること

  • 何を公開しているか
  • 誰が見られるか
  • あとから修正できるか
  • 秘密情報が含まれていないか
  • AIが生成した内容を自分で説明できるか
  • 維持できる規模になっているか

公開後の小さな運用

公開後に直したい点を見つけたら、慌てず小さく修正します。

問題を確認する

修正するファイルを決める

git status と git diff を見る

commitする

pushする

公開ページで反映を確認する

一度公開された内容は、誰かが見た可能性があります。秘密情報を公開した場合は、ページから消すだけでなく、キーの無効化や関係者への連絡が必要になる場合があります。

AIに聞くプロンプト

このリポジトリを公開・運用する場合、
初心者が見落としやすい維持コストと責任を整理してください。
技術面、セキュリティ面、ドキュメント面に分けて説明してください。